Celebrate National Cannoli Day At Piccione Pastry

For One Day Only… The Shop Offers 23 of its Most Popular Cannoli Flavors

(St. Louis, MO – June 6, 2018): Celebrate National Cannoli Day on June 16th with St. Louis’ premier Italian pastry shop. For one day only, Piccione Pastry is bringing 23 of St. Louis’ favorite crazy cannoli flavors out of the bullpen and back on the field! Try favorites like Red Velvet Cake, Maple Bacon and S’mores. Each of the 23 flavors will be available as a mini cannoli – build your team of favorites for $2 each or $21 per baker’s dozen.

Known for its authentic, Italian cannoli, Piccione Pastry keeps crowd favorites on the roster year-round, including Gooey Butter Cannoli and Chocolate Chip. Each week the Shop brings up a new Crazy Cannoli flavor to play in the Big Leagues and these St. Louis favorites are out of retirement for National Cannoli Day:

About Piccione Pastry

Piccione Pastry, located in the historic Delmar Loop at the corner of Delmar and Skinker, is the only late-night Italian pastry shop of its kind in St. Louis. The shop features single-serve Italian desserts, rich Italian coffees, locally handcrafted gelato and sorbet and seasonal breakfast and lunch choices, including vegan, vegetarian, sugar-free and gluten-free options. Piccione’s pastry chefs create recipes from scratch, bake in small batches and use the highest quality ingredients for their desserts.
